About Brighton Hospice Kansas, Llc
Hospice overview and quality summary
Brighton Hospice Kansas, Llc is a for-profit hospice care provider in Leawood, KS, serving patients and families in Johnson County and the surrounding area.
Brighton Hospice Kansas, Llc serves an average of 29 patients per day, covering 32 ZIP codes across its service area. 17% of care is delivered in patients' homes, consistent with the hospice philosophy of enabling comfort care in familiar surroundings.
The facility's Hospice Care Index score is 10 out of 10, a composite measure of care quality and efficiency. 3 physicians are affiliated with this hospice.
When choosing hospice care in Leawood, KS, consider quality ratings, caregiver satisfaction surveys, the hospice's experience with your loved one's condition, and the service area. Since hospice care is typically delivered in the home, the responsiveness and availability of the care team are critical factors.

Hospice Care Index
Composite quality score with 10 sub-measures
Overall HCI Score
National average: 8.8/10
Brighton Hospice Kansas, Llc's Hospice Care Index (HCI) score is 10 out of 10, above the national average of 8.8. This composite score reflects stronger-than-average performance across measures of nursing continuity, care transitions, and presence near death.
80.5% of Brighton Hospice Kansas, Llc's patients received visits from the hospice team in their final days of life, significantly above the national average of 47.9%. This is one of the most meaningful quality indicators — having the hospice team present during the final hours provides critical comfort to both patients and families.

Patient Population
Primary diagnoses of hospice patients
Brighton Hospice Kansas, Llc's patient population is primarily composed of individuals with dementia (39%), followed by other conditions (27%), cardiovascular disease (17%), cancer (10%). Dementia care requires specialized communication techniques and behavioral support, which experienced hospice teams are trained to provide.
Care Settings
Where hospice care is delivered
Brighton Hospice Kansas, Llc delivers 17% of its care in patients' homes, with 62% in assisted living settings, 11% in skilled nursing settings, 10% in nursing facility settings. The significant proportion of facility-based care may reflect patients requiring higher levels of medical support or those without available home caregivers.
